Defending Against Allegations and Charges

The primary role of a military defense attorney is to provide legal representation to service members who are facing allegations or charges. Whether it's a minor offense or a serious crime, a defense attorney is dedicated to ensuring that their client's rights are protected throughout the entire legal process. This includes conducting a thorough investigation, gathering evidence, and building a solid defense strategy tailored to the case's circumstances.

Expert Knowledge of Military Law

Military defense attorneys possess expert knowledge of military law, including the Uniform Code of Military Justice (UCMJ) and other relevant regulations. This specialized understanding allows them to navigate the complexities of military justice and effectively counsel their clients. They are well-versed in the unique laws and regulations that govern the armed forces and can use this knowledge to challenge the prosecution's case, identify procedural errors, and advocate for the best possible outcome for their clients.

Ensuring Due Process and Fair Treatment

One of the crucial roles of a military defense attorney is to ensure that their clients receive due process and fair treatment. They closely scrutinize every aspect of the case, from the initial investigation to the court-martial proceedings, to identify any violations of the accused's rights. This includes examining the methods used to gather evidence, challenging the admissibility of evidence, and ensuring that all legal procedures are followed diligently. By advocating for fair treatment, defense attorneys help safeguard the integrity of the military justice system.

Protecting Constitutional Rights

Military defense attorneys also play a critical role in protecting their client's constitutional rights. Service members, like any other individuals, are entitled to constitutional protections such as the right to remain silent, a fair trial, and protection against unlawful searches and seizures. Defense attorneys diligently work to safeguard these rights and prevent any infringements that could undermine the integrity of the case.

Negotiating Plea Agreements and Mitigating Penalties

In some cases, a military defense attorney may negotiate a plea agreement on behalf of their client. This involves working with the prosecution to reach a mutually beneficial resolution that mitigates the potential penalties or charges. Defense attorneys have a keen understanding of the intricacies of the military justice system. They can negotiate favorable terms that may result in reduced charges, lesser penalties, or alternative forms of resolution.

Providing Support and Guidance

Military defense attorneys provide essential support and guidance to their clients throughout the legal process. They understand the emotional and personal toll legal proceedings can have on service members and their families. Defense attorneys serve as trusted advisors, providing reassurance, explaining the legal intricacies, and guiding their clients through each step of the process. Their support helps alleviate stress and enables clients to make informed decisions regarding their cases.

Invaluable Courtroom Advocacy

During court-martial proceedings, military defense attorneys are strong advocates for their clients. They skillfully present evidence, cross-examine witnesses, and argue legal points to challenge the prosecution's case. Defense attorneys are adept at analyzing complex legal issues and presenting compelling arguments that protect the rights and interests of their clients.
